Advantages and Disadvantages of GaN (Gallium Nitride) Chargers.

Gallium nitride is a new type of semiconductor material that can replace silicon and germanium.

The switching frequency of the gallium nitride switch tube made of it is greatly improved, but the loss is smaller.

In this way, the charger can use smaller transformers and other inductive components , thereby effectively reducing the size, reducing heat generation, and improving efficiency.

To put it more bluntly, the gallium nitride charger has become smaller, the charging speed has become faster, and the power is greater.

The difference between gallium nitride charger and ordinary charger

Different materials are used.

According to the data, the basic material used in ordinary chargers is silicon.

Although silicon is a very important material in the electronics industry, as people’s demand for charging increases, the fast charging power becomes larger and larger, so the volume of the fast charging head It is even bigger, and even some high-power chargers can easily cause heating when charging for a long time, causing unsafe phenomena, so everyone has found a suitable replacement charger material: gallium nitride.

In simple terms, Gallium Nitride is a semiconductor material.

Also known as third-generation semiconductor materials. Compared with silicon, it has better performance and is more suitable for high-power and high-frequency power devices .

At the same time, the frequency of the manufactured gallium nitride chips is much higher than that of silicon, which effectively reduces the volume of internal components such as transformers; the excellent heat dissipation performance also makes the arrangement of internal components more precise.

Therefore, GaN chargers have more advantages than traditional chargers in terms of volume, heat generation, and efficiency conversion, especially in terms of high power + multiple ports.

GaN charger advantages: small size, safe

Compared with ordinary semiconductor silicon materials, gallium nitride has a wider band gap and better thermal conductivity, which can match smaller transformers and high-power inductors , so gallium nitride chargers have the advantages of small size, high efficiency, and safety.

In order to achieve faster charging speed, the recent flagship mobile phones and tablets have relatively high power chargers, and 40W to 50W chargers are very common. Greater charging power means that the size of the charger is also increasing, and the heat is serious.

Disadvantages of gallium nitride chargers: high cost

The main disadvantage of gallium nitride chargers is high cost.

As a new third-generation compound, gallium nitride has high requirements for the synthesis environment.

From the perspective of manufacturing technology, gallium nitride is not in a liquid state, and single crystals cannot be pulled out by the traditional Czochralski method of single crystal silicon.

It is synthesized purely by gas reaction.

Gallium metal is heated to more than 1000 degrees in the airflow for half an hour to form powdered gallium nitride, so the cost of gallium nitride chargers is higher, and the price of gallium nitride chargers on the market is also much higher than that of traditional chargers .
